A Postgraduate Certificate in Nanoscale Biochemistry Technologies provides specialized training in the burgeoning field of nanobiotechnology. Students gain a deep understanding of manipulating biochemical processes at the nanoscale, utilizing advanced instrumentation and techniques.
The program's learning outcomes include mastering nanoscale characterization methods like atomic force microscopy (AFM) and dynamic light scattering (DLS), alongside expertise in designing and synthesizing nanoscale biomaterials for drug delivery and biosensing applications. Graduates will be proficient in data analysis and interpretation, crucial for research and development in this exciting area.
Typical program duration is one year, often delivered part-time to accommodate working professionals. The intensive curriculum blends theoretical knowledge with hands-on laboratory experience, ensuring graduates are well-prepared for immediate employment.
